You are booking hotel for more than 30 days
Pollenca, Mallorca
Palma de Majorca
Palma de Majorca
Alcudia
Palma de Majorca
Palma de Majorca
Palma de Majorca
Alcudia
Calvia
Ses Salines
Mallorca
Palma de Majorca
Lluchmajor
Petra
Banyalbufar
Felanitx
Mallorca
Son Servera
Palma de Majorca
Palma de Majorca
Palma de Majorca
Mallorca
Palma de Majorca
Andratx / Camp de Mar
Lluchmajor
Mallorca
Palma de Majorca
Palma de Majorca
Palma de Majorca
Manacor
Palma de Majorca
Palma de Majorca
Alaró
Soller
Lluchmajor
Tossa de Mar
Sitges Beach Front
Eixample
Girona City Center
Eixample
Eixample
Avinguda Del Raco
Ciutat Vella (City Center)
Vilafranca del Penedes